Thermostat replacement / Therm Housing is leaking (pics)
Camaro 92 RS v6 3.1
so i been wanting to replace me thermostat because my car is getting to the 220/225 mark and its overheating coolant boiling back into the reserve tank.
Then after work yesterday after open hood, to find where it is at and all i saw it leaking coolant out of it... :/
I have the haynes repair manual etc so i know how to do all this.
but im wondering best way to take it off etc. will i need take all that stuff above it off? air intake and all that? or can i remove those 2 hoses infront of it, not the one connect to the housing. and be able to reach it easy?
or do i need take whole top half of engine off?

Re: Thermostat replacement / Therm Housing is leaking (pics)
Remove the throttle body and iac coolant hose is all you need todo to gain access.

Re: Thermostat replacement / Therm Housing is leaking (pics)
Thanks gotten it all off and ready to take therm housing off and replace thermostat / gasket and all that. Does the throttle body have a gasket between it and the intake manifold because something like this fell apart after taking throttle body off? let me know so i can pick one up if it needs it

Re: Thermostat replacement / Therm Housing is leaking (pics)
Yes, you will need a new tb to plenum gasket. When you are done run the engine with the radiator cap off until you see coolant flow. the upper radiator hose will be warm when the t stat open. Top off the coolant and install the cap. This will bleed out the air out of the engine block.
